Andrew Raider Wood joined Romano Law in 2022 as Senior Media & Entertainment Counsel. Beginning in 2008 he ran his own arts, media and entertainment law practice, Wood Media Law. Andrew's work there was focused primarily on providing efficient and effective production counsel services to independent film, television and video producers, from the documentation and financing of early stage projects, through all phases of pre-production/production/editing/clearance, to securing good distribution.
Prior to starting Wood Media Law Andrew worked at a boutique entertainment law firm in Tribeca and held a variety of other positions in entertainment and communications, from standards enforcement at the Entertainment Software Rating Board to a fellowship at London’s Stanhope Centre for Communications Policy Research.
Before becoming an attorney Andrew was a book editor at an independent literary press in Union Square. Prior to that he taught film/media/cultural studies at the University of Pittsburgh, where he earned his PhD.
Andrew studied law at Cardozo in the Intellectual Property & Information Law program, did advanced work in international media law & policy at Oxford and also completed graduate work in Montréal at McGill. His undergraduate degree is from Penn in Philadelphia.
